Abstract

The present application relates to adaptive surface surgical guiding apparatuses, tools, devices, or guides including stability and/or verification elements for use in surgical applications. In one embodiment, a surgical guiding apparatus comprises one or more rigid portions configured to attach to a first region of an underlying anatomical surface; a variable deformable portion coupled to the one or more rigid portions, the variable deformable portion configured to conform to a shape of a second region of the underlying anatomical surface; and a soft-tissue piercing element configured to pierce soft-tissue overlying a third region of the underlying anatomical surface and to attach to the underlying anatomical surface.
